2 Commits

Author SHA1 Message Date
laurimaaninka b66958697b Merge pull request 'fix #24' (#25) from bug24 into master
Reviewed-on: #25
2026-05-25 13:29:20 +03:00
laurimaaninka b406ee3e0b fix #24
Signed-off-by: laurimaaninka <lauri.maaninka@gmail.com>
2026-05-25 13:28:55 +03:00
2 changed files with 2 additions and 2 deletions
@@ -90,7 +90,7 @@ public class Kierroshallinta extends TabPohja {
} }
private void lisaaKierros(Kierros kierros) { private void lisaaKierros(Kierros kierros) {
if (kierros.getId() == -1) kierrokset.add(kierros); if (!kierrokset.contains(kierros)) kierrokset.add(kierros);
MultiColumnListView.ListViewColumn<Asiakas> uusiSarake = new MultiColumnListView.ListViewColumn<>(); MultiColumnListView.ListViewColumn<Asiakas> uusiSarake = new MultiColumnListView.ListViewColumn<>();
uusiSarake.setHeader(new FontLabel(TEKSTI_FONT, "Kierros " + kierros.getKierrosNumero())); uusiSarake.setHeader(new FontLabel(TEKSTI_FONT, "Kierros " + kierros.getKierrosNumero()));
uusiSarake.setItems(kierros.getAsiakkaat()); uusiSarake.setItems(kierros.getAsiakkaat());
@@ -38,7 +38,7 @@ public class TabPohja extends Tab {
"-fx-font-family: " + Main.properties.getProperty("buttonFontti") + ";" "-fx-font-family: " + Main.properties.getProperty("buttonFontti") + ";"
); );
this.setClosable(false); this.setClosable(false);
this.setOnSelectionChanged(e -> {if (e.getTarget() == this) päivitä();}); this.setOnSelectionChanged(e -> {if (this.isSelected()) päivitä();});
root.setStyle(STYLE); root.setStyle(STYLE);
root.setPadding(INSETS); root.setPadding(INSETS);